Etymology
The species name “barbigerum” is derived from the Latin word “barba” - a beard, a bundle of hair. It is associated with the presence of hairs at the base of the side lobes [6] .
Biological description
Escape sympodial type, hidden bases 4-6 leaves.
Leaves narrow lanceolate, evenly green, 8-14 in length, 0.7-1.2 cm in width.
Single -flowered inflorescence , up to 12-18 cm long.
Flowers up to 6-10 cm in diameter. White or yellowish-pink sail with a pink or brownish center, 3-5 by 2.6-4.2 cm. Elliptical lower sepal , 2.4-5 by 1.3-2.2 cm. Petals from yellowish brown to carmine-brown color with yellowish edge, 3.6— 5 by 1-2-2 cm, with a wavy edge. the lip is yellowish-brown, from yellow to pinkish-carmine-brown in color, 3-4.5 by 3-3.5 cm. Staminodium is light yellow with an orange top, obovate, 9-11 by 8-10 mm [4] .
Chromosomes - 2n = 26 [6] .
Area, environmental features
Southern China ( Guangxi-Zhuang Autonomous Region , Yunnan [7] , Guizhou [8] ), northern Vietnam (in Vietnam only Paphiopedilum barbigerum var. Lockianum ), northern Myanmar , northern Thailand (requires confirmation), can be found in limestone regions of northern Laos on the border with Vietnam [4] .
Broad-leaved evergreen forests on rocky areas composed of crystalline limestone . At altitudes from 1000 to 1100 meters above sea level.
Blossoming: September - November. The species is very rare [4] .
Temperature range: 11–28 ° C. Shady habitats. Soil: pH 7.0 [6] .
Refers to the number of protected species ( CITES I app).
In culture
The temperature group is moderate [9] .
Planting in plastic and ceramic pots with several drainage holes at the bottom, ensuring uniform drying of the substrate.
The frequency of watering is chosen so that the substrate inside the pot did not have time to dry completely.
The main components of the substrate: see the article Paphiopedilum .
According to some collectors is calcephil [10] .
